Code review on the Quillhaven proctoring queue changes: the new prioritization logic looks sound, but please document why exam-start events preempt heartbeat checks, since future maintainers will otherwise assume strict FIFO. Also confirm the dequeue batch size against the load test from the Ashgrove rollout. For reference, the constants this change depends on are listed below.

tuning constants:
WEIGHTS = {
    "normir": 304,
    "quenix": 35,
}

## Insurance Renewal — Managers Only

Our property and liability cover with Kestrel Mutual renews 1 March. Premiums up 9% across all Varnholt branches; deductibles unchanged. Finance has approved the increase. Branch managers: confirm asset registers are current by 15 February — unlisted equipment will not be covered. Claims history reviews go to Dana Priol. Do not discuss terms with staff until renewal is signed. One item below is restricted to this page's readership.

confidential, kahog-bawif: The northern region missed its Pramir quota by 20.0 percent last quarter. Casaxek Freight plans to lower the Fraion list price by 41.5 percent in December. The finance team signed off on a budget of $236.4 million for Project Druius. The renewal with Fenysix Partners closes at $91.3 million a year, 2.1 percent below the last contract.

## Break-Glass: Stormcall Alert Fan-Out

Welcome aboard! Stormcall pushes weather alerts to regional relays, and normally you'll never touch the emergency path. But if the scheduler dies during an active severe-weather event, alerts must go out manually. That's what break-glass is for — use it sparingly, and log it afterward. To unlock the manual dispatch console, enter the passphrase below.

recovery phrase for fajeg-kawep: druix-gorius-briax-ulaeth-fraox-lammir-pelox-jormir-pelwyn-julir

## Validator Plugins

Pellworth's data pipeline loads validator plugins at release time from the signed plugin registry. Each plugin declares a schema version; mismatched versions block the release, intentionally. As release manager, verify the plugin manifest is frozen before cutting a candidate. The complete plugin lifecycle, signing steps, and rollback procedure are described on the internal page below.

operations page: https://jenkins.torvadyn.local/build/deploy/display/pages/611247f0a622ae80